CLINTON, Miss. --- The Mississippi College volleyball team returns to action this weekend. The Lady Choctaws' road trip opens on Friday, Oct. 28 in Carrollton, Ga., against the University of West Georgia. Match time is slated for 6 p.m. central.
Â
The road swing wraps up on Saturday, Oct. 29 against the University of West Alabama. First serve in Livingston, Ala., is set for 1 p.m.
Â
Mississippi College seeks its four straight win over West Georgia on Friday and its fifth in the series. The Lady Choctaws look to snap a six-game skid against West Alabama and clinch its first win over the Tigers since 2002.
Â
Madison Kimes moved into 10th in single-season digs in school history on Tuesday. The St. Louis, Mo., native tallied 12 digs to give her 312 on the season. The junior stands 23 digs away from ninth and 29 from tying for eighth.
Â
Jamila Biglow and
Kayana Mitchell continue to be a force at the net. Biglow is three solo blocks away from cracking the top 10 in a season. The Colorado Springs, Colo., senior has a team-best 19 this season. Mitchell slid up the ranking in single-season block assists on Tuesday. The Southaven, Miss., junior is now tied for seventh in a season with 56.
Â
With a team-best eight kills against West Florida,
Jenna Campbell is 10 kills away from making the single-season kills list. The League City, Texas, native has 206 kills on the season - which leads the squad.
Â
West Georgia and West Alabama square off Thursday evening in Carrollton, Ga. UWG is riding a nine-game, losing streak while UWA has won two of its last five outings, including a 3-0 win over Spring Hill.
Â
The Wolves are led by Katie Hanson with 131 kills on the season. Madi Fleming paces the Red and Blue with 379 assists and 132 digs this season.
Â
UWA's Briana Sandifer lead with 346 kills this season and has a team-best 27 service aces. Callie Murphy directs the offense with 884 assists while Abby Ames has 316 digs and Jamie Lancellot has totaled 61 blocks.
Â
Following the weekend road trip, Mississippi College returns to Clinton, Miss., for its final home weekend of the season. The Lady Choctaws welcome North Alabama and UAH to A.E. Wood Coliseum. Senior Day is scheduled for Saturday against UAH.
